Dunlop recommends the following for rear tire size usage:
100/90-19 rear for 125cc two-strokes, 250cc four strokes
110/80-19 rear for 125cc two-strokes, 250cc four strokes with 2.15 rim
110/90-19 rear for 250cc two-strokes
120/80-19 rear for 250cc two-stroke and 450F four-strokes
110/90-18 rears for 250cc four-stroke woods/trails off road use
120/90-18 rear for 450cc four-stroke woods/trails off road use
